Kitanohomare Ginshinjunmai from Kitanohomare Shuzo in Hokkaido combines the ginjo-inspired refinement suggested by ginshin (silver heart) with the pure rice character of junmai brewing. Without added distilled alcohol, this sake develops its aromatic profile entirely through the natural fermentation of highly milled rice. Hokkaido's cold climate and clean water provide the foundation for its refined, clean expression.
